PCDI Academic GuidelinesYour Study MaterialsEverything you need to complete your course is included with your tuition. Comprehensive lessons, textbooks, workbooks, supplemental readings, easy to follow study guides, and in some cases CD-ROMs, professional quality supplies and equipment, are mailed to your door. There is nothing extra to buy. Some courses may require a few simple items commonly found in most households, like a screwdriver or pair of scissors. And a few courses do require the use of a computer. The Web site login address is: students.pcdi.com. Exam and Grading ProceduresYour lesson assignments are followed by periodic achievement exams. You'll complete these at your own pace, with your book and notes open. Exam sheets are included with your study materials; just mail each completed exam to us when you're ready. For your convenience, most exams are available to take online. We strongly recommend you take advantage of this option – you’ll receive your results immediately, allowing you to move forward to the next lesson without delay! We make every effort to grade and return your exam promptly. Along with your grade, we will indicate which questions you missed, and refer you to the pages in the textbook where the answers may be found. Often, we will include helpful comments and suggestions from your instructor. Each exam has a value of 100 points. Here is the grading scale:
A student who scores below 70 on an exam will be instructed to complete another exam on that lesson. Upon passing the exam, the minimum passing grade will be entered as the student's grade for that exam. GraduationA student graduates upon successful completion of all lessons and payment in full of all tuition and fees for the course, after which time we will mail your diploma to you. PCDI TranscriptsWe will keep a record of your course progress and will be happy to mail a copy of your course transcript to potential employers or educational institutions, with written consent. Academic HonestyProfessional Career Development Institute students may not receive or give unauthorized assistance with examinations, essays, or any other work submitted to us that is required for course credit. |
